Galileo appoints renowned geologists for Botswana exploration

London-listed Galileo Resources has appointed the highly experienced and successful Kalahari Copper Belt exploration geologists Dr Quinton Hills and Fred Nhiwatiwa to its senior management team.

Hills has been appointed to an advisory and supervisory role across all the company’s exploration projects in Botswana, while Nhiwatiwa has been appointed to manage exploration activities in Botswana.

The company will shortly start a comprehensive and targeted exploration programme in the country, using geochemical and geophysical techniques that have been routinely used to find copper/silver deposits in the Kalahari Copper Belt.

Galileo’s Kalahari Copper Belt tenures are near Cupric Canyon’s Khoemacau project, which hosts a sulphide resource of 502-million tonnes, grading 1.4% copper and 17 g/t silver; and Sandfire Resources’ T3 project, which hosts a resource of 60-million tonnes, grading 0.98% copper and 13.6 g/t silver.

Hills has more than 16 years’ experience in project generation, exploration and project development across a broad range of metals in Australia, Botswana, Namibia, Sweden and Finland, while Nhiwatiwa has more than 25 years’ experience in design, implementation and management of mineral exploration, resource development and business development in Southern Africa.
